		<description>There is a much simpler method that I found on the net some time back and have been using very effectively.

Copy the code below and save it as a .bat file. Copy this file on to the USB drive / external hard drive. When you run it for the first time, it creates a folder called locker. You can copy the files you want to hide / restrict on to this folder. The next time you run the file it hides the folder after confirmation. Everytime you want to access files, you need to enter your password, and running the file toggles the accessiblity of the folder on and off. 
The default password is password, and can be changed by changing this particular word in the .bat file.


Try it - its good.

cls
@ECHO OFF
title Folder Locker
if EXIST &quot;Control Panel.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D}&quot; goto UNLOCK
if NOT EXIST Locker goto MDLOCKER
:CONFIRM
echo Are you sure u want to Lock the folder(Y/N)
set/p &quot;cho=&gt;&quot;
if %cho%==Y goto LOCK
if %cho%==y goto LOCK
if %cho%==n goto END
if %cho%==N goto END
echo Invalid choice.
goto CONFIRM
:LOCK
ren Locker &quot;Control Panel.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D}&quot;
attrib +h +s &quot;Control Panel.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D}&quot;
echo Folder locked
goto End
:UNLOCK
echo Enter password to Unlock folder
set/p &quot;pass=&gt;&quot;
if NOT %pass%==password goto FAIL
attrib -h -s &quot;Control Panel.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D}&quot;
ren &quot;Control Panel.{21EC2020-3AEA-1069-A2DD-08002B30309D}&quot; Locker
echo Folder Unlocked successfully
goto End
:FAIL
echo Invalid password
goto end
:MDLOCKER
md Locker
echo Locker created successfully
goto End
:End</description>
